HootSuite Launches New Chinese Apps to Further Asia Pacific Localization

Singapore, Mar 31, 2014 (Korea Bizwire) - To broaden access for users in the  Asia Pacific (APAC) region, HootSuite, the world’s most widely used social  relationship platform, is introducing a refreshed set of Chinese app  integrations in its App Directory: Sina Weibo, Tencent Weibo, as well as Sina  Weibo and Tencent Weibo Analytics by Klarity. Transportation Ministry to Develop ‘Pedestrian Navigation App’

SEOUL, Korea, July 26 (Korea Bizwire) – The Ministry of Land, Infrastructure, and Transportation will officially begin to develop and distribute the ‘Pedestrian Navigation App’ to promote a healthier city by promoting walking and reducing carbon emissions.  The National Spatial Information Clearinghouse (NSIC) and the National Geographic Information Institute (NGII) within the ministry will first [...]
